Karachi (news world Latest - NNI December 25, 2021) Amir of Jamaat-e-Islami Pakistan Siraj ul Haq has said that there is a system of falsehood in present day Pakistan. December 25 is the birthday of Quaid-e-Azam who founded Pakistan on the basis of one ideology. The Islamic system could not be established, the country has a system of feudal lords and vassals who did not accept the Islamic system for a day and these are the same people who sided with the British and betrayed the ideology of Pakistan and every individual of Pakistan and the people. Borrowed billions of rupees, divided Pakistan on the basis of linguistics and bigotry.

Unfortunately, the current political and religious leaders have also divided the Ummah into sects. This is the message of Jamaat-e-Islami.

Jamaat-e-Islami is not competing with any individual but with the system. In the case of PML-N, PPP and PTI in the country, all the political parties are operating under the Western system which is based on non-Islamic system and usury system. Are


The current government did not allow the Afghan Interior Minister to attend the meeting due to fear of the United States, nor did it allow Mullah Muttaqi to address the media. 57 Islamic countries are not free either. Pakistan will become the center of the Islamic movement and the people of Pakistan will strive for the implementation of the Islamic system in the country.

He expressed these views while addressing a public meeting of Jamaat-e-Islami East and West District separately. Deputy Amir of Karachi Dr. Osama Razi, Chiefs of Districts Shahid Hashmi, Maulana Mudassar Hussain Ansari, Maulana Fazal Uhad, Secretary District East Dr. Fawad, President JI Youth Karachi Hashim Yousuf Abdali and others also addressed the gathering.

Central Deputy Secretary Jamaat-e-Islami Pakistan Muhammad Asghar, Deputy Amir Karachi Muhammad Ishaq Khan, Deputy Secretary Karachi Abdul Razzaq Khan, former Amir of Jamaat-e-Islami Gharbi Ashraf Awan, former member Sindh Assembly Hamidullah Khan Advocate and others were also present on the occasion.
